Orig C- 4 model-- has .860 dia. joint

Can this be turned down to .850 without doing the same to the forearm ?

I'm not quite sure what you are trying to accomplish. Are you wanting to use that shaft on a different butt?
Yes the joint end of the shaft can be turned down, it is a fairly easy task. The turned down portion will have to be refinished. But of course, it will no longer match the butt.

i have need the butt joint turned down to .850 to match my other MC-D shaft dia. ...just wanted to know if it can be done without having other issues...thanks .

It would look ugly if the joint was turned down without touching the forearm.
And you will still need it to be refinished.

For the record McDermott's finish is usually around .020 thick. Meaning .010 per side but I can't say every cue is like that.
